Climate Management for Mounted Forms: A Preservation Handbook
Maintaining consistent temperatures is absolutely vital for the long-term preservation of your taxidermy wildlife specimens. Fluctuations in atmospheric conditions and temperature can lead to a range of complications, including deterioration of the structure, fading of the hide, and accelerated risk of insect attack. A ideal range for storage is typically between 62-77°F and 40-60% relative atmospheric conditions. Consider utilizing a moisture remover and a temperature gauge to observe these essential factors and verify the lifespan of your artwork. Neglecting these factor can damage years of detailed endeavor.
Protecting Your Mounted Wildlife Animals from Seasonal Changes
Maintaining the condition of your taxidermy specimens is vital, and yearly fluctuations can create a serious challenge. Extreme shifts between warm days and temperature and mounts cold periods can cause backing to swell, potentially stressing the figure and impacting the longevity of the hide. Additionally, moisture levels vary with the seasons, which can lead to mold growth or lead to discoloration in the trophy's covering. Therefore, stable humidity control across the room is extremely suggested for optimal maintenance.
